With this kind of view, the complete story goes on with dark and sullen being good points of the sculpt of “Harrison Bergeron. The tyranny displayed is illustrated using selected imagery feelings. Vonnegut describes the month ofApril to be uncharacteristically clammy and in the same sentence as the month the H-G men had taken George and Hazel’s just fourteen year-old child away. This kind of parallels both the into a category of gloomy feelings by means of loosing a son and the typical warmer and growing April into clammy.

He likewise describes the pounding thoughts of oppression with the physical weights of luggage of birdshot and sashweights. This oppression continues not merely on the physical aspect of those, but likewise the mental when the incredibly riveting noises cause the smarter person’s ideas to flutter. This is mentioned where George winces a couple of times until the level he becomes white and trembles. One of many remaining queries is the beginning of the new culture. While there is not a evidence of the beginning stages of the seemingly totalitarian government, a large number of instances demonstrate that the power is beneath one individual’s will. “Harrison Bergeron keeps a character that appears to possess supreme power and dictatorship. Her identity is Blanco Moon Glampers.

This flat character is definitely mysterious in the fact that there is little information on her. The only physical information may possibly conclude that she had not been an attractive person. The reason the girl with not actually attractive is definitely from the comparability by Vonnegut between her and her strong resemblance to Hazel, who certainly did not have got any handicaps. In order for Hazel to not include any impediments she should not be attractive, not smarter your average person, and she must not have an unachievable function via any other person. There is no reference to the handicapper standard having virtually any handicaps both.

But as well, it seems unlikely that she can be totally average normally the whole approach to the handicaps would not work. In one picture Hazel believes she would produce a good handicapper general due to her notion of charms on Sunday honoring religion. George quickly reminds her that he would have the ability to think if perhaps that were the case. Hazel presents too many defects for the success of the system to get true. Just like the regime of Hitler, the ruler is certainly not equal to everybody else. She has several skill with firearms considering she murdered both Harrison and the ballerina with two shots.
